Associate Professor Ron Berry is affiliated with the University of Tasmania's School of Natural Sciences, Department of Earth Sciences. His research focuses on structural geology, tectonics, and resource geoscience, with notable contributions to understanding regional metamorphism, provenance analysis of sedimentary rocks, and tectonic evolution of Tasmania. He has supervised multiple doctoral and master’s students, including work on geometallurgical applications and ore deposit characterization.
Notable funded projects include roles in the ARC Research Hub for Transforming the Mining Value Chain ($12.8M, 2015–2021) and CRC for Optimising Resource Extraction projects ($42,600–$122,660), addressing geometallurgical sorting and ore characterization. His research outputs span structural analysis, metamorphism, and resource geoscience.
He has advised on projects related to the Productora Cu-Au-Mo deposit in Chile and grade engineering strategies for low-grade copper deposits. His expertise bridges academic research with industrial applications in mineral processing and sustainable resource extraction.
